Description
Jon and his adoptive deaf/blind father Ur find themselves tangled up by the life of a cop (Jake) wanted for corruption and murder. Ur digs deep into his experience to help Jake not only clear himself but heal his shattered marriage. An assassin, hired by a drug cartel, follows Jake to Chet and Evelyn's mountain ranch. Another emotional roller coaster as Jack Rose carefully weaves a story of humor, drama and inspiration.
